Ottobre 01-2013 #25 Knit Dress 2.0

 

I made one of these dressed not too long ago. I made another one and changed it up a little bit. This version is a big hit too!
o_0114_25_1

 

For this version, I folded out a half inch from the CF and CB of the bodice pieces. I left the skirt width the same and just did a few more gathers. I added about 1.5” to the sleeves to make them wrist length. I added a knit binding to the neck.
o_0114_25_13

 

Let’s just say this was a challenging “photo shoot”. Someone was not cooperating all that much, but she’s cute. I used a merino wool knit for the bodice and arms and a quilting cotton for the skirt. Yes, I know none of it matches, but I kind of like it like that. I added embroidery to the front, which you can’t see. I also added “silk” flowers to the front and sewed them on to the neckline and the embroidery.
